What
Where
Register
Log in
Meeting Rooms near Anchorage, AK
Fyple
Alaska
Anchorage
Business Services
Meeting Rooms
Add your business for free
+
Meeting Rooms
back to
Business Services
Anchorage
Wasilla
1
Show map
Companies
Meeting Rooms
- Anchorage AK
Puffin Inn Hotel
4400 Spenard Road, Anchorage, AK 99517
A